For the weekly sync. Compaction on the Mulepost broker runs nightly and reclaims segments whose keys have newer tombstones. If compaction lags more than six hours, disk alerts fire on the carrier nodes; check the compactor thread count before scaling storage. Never trigger manual compaction during peak ingest — it starves consumers. If a segment is corrupt, quarantine it and let replication rebuild from the peer rack. Current lag is visible on the Mulepost board. Active compaction settings follow below.

service settings:
[sorys]
port = 8000
team = eliius
host = sorys.novacstack.example
region = south-3
access_code = ac_f66665
timeout_ms = 250

FAQ: The Parcelwing webhook stopped firing — now what?

First, check the delivery log in the Parcelwing console; nine times out of ten the endpoint cert expired. Re-enable the subscription after rotating it, and replay missed events from the queue. If the console itself locks you out, restore access using the recovery passphrase below.

vault phrase of kaduf-baweg = norael-julox-raleth-wenok-eliir-ulamir-ulair-norwyn-rusion

## v5.1.0 — Key rotation

Rotated the signing key for GalleryGuide, the museum audio-guide app. All plugin bundles signed with the previous key will be rejected starting with this release. External plugin authors must re-sign and re-submit through the Wrenhall portal. No API changes; tour-stop manifests, offline audio packs, and beacon triggers are unaffected. Verification failures surface as E_SIG_STALE in the plugin loader log. Update your verification config to trust the new public key, reproduced below.

release key, taduf-yajef: bky13_uGiieNoy5KKUY

### Step 2: Point the fuel report at the new warehouse

Quick one for the sync: the Haulmark fleet fuel-usage report now reads from the Grindelvale warehouse instead of the old nightly dump. Flip the reader over, re-run last week's numbers, and eyeball the totals against the Tarnbury dashboard — they should match within a liter or two. The new reader expects the following settings.

settings of tawig-faweg:
quenath:
  pin: 6201
  metrics_host: metrics.quenath.lumiclabs.internal
  tenant: lamdor
  seal: seal_3fcf7067